Output 90aab4605b66ac0f7a43e4a3ab2d6ab85a858445e527fe64bcf6a589b421e157:0

value
57973505
script pubkey
OP_0 OP_PUSHBYTES_32 3ca52e0aff7198d77711ccf4bdd657f0bb0867cb5dfe3ebcfa8216f5e4cd3f5a
address
bc1q8jjjuzhlwxvdwac3en6tm4jh7zasse7tthlra086sgt0texd8adq2vxn00
transaction
90aab4605b66ac0f7a43e4a3ab2d6ab85a858445e527fe64bcf6a589b421e157
confirmations
163954
spent
true